Abstract

The invention relates to a method for introducing a media outlet () into a hollow profiled section (), in which method a first media outlet passage (), via which a medium can flow out of a cavity () in the hollow profiled section (), is introduced by means of a first tool into an outer wall () of the hollow profiled section (), and in which method a second tool is introduced into the cavity () in the hollow profiled section () via the first media outlet passage (), and by means of said second tool at least one second media outlet passage () is introduced into an inner profiled section web () of the hollow profiled section (). The invention further relates to a method for providing a hollow profiled section (), in which the hollow profiled section () is extruded and a media passage () is introduced into the hollow profiled section () in a method according to any of the preceding claims, a geometry of the profiled section web () being selected depending on a position of the first media outlet passage () and the hollow profiled section () being extruded with the selected geometry of the profiled section web ().
